Primary – (Required):
Abali et. al Biochemistry, 8th ed. Lippincott’s Illustrated Reviews: Biochemistry, Lippincott Williams & Wilkins, 2021. Online at LWW Health.
Lippincott is an excellent review text that doesn’t cover some topics in sufficient depth. In previous years, we have required a complete biochemistry text. You are strongly encouraged to use a complete text, but we are not assigning one this year, in response to comments from the SCME and because many of you have a text from your undergraduate studies. We have included readings from Devlin’s “Textbook of Biochemistry” for some sessions because these were listed in prior years when this was a required text. If you use another text, it is up to you to find the relevant readings.
We can also suggest an online text: Kennelly, PJ, et al. Harper’s Illustrated Biochemistry. 32nd edition. McGraw-Hill Education, 2023. ISBN: 978-1-260-46994-3; Online at AccessMedicine.
